Construction Permit: Where to Check and What Must Be Listed—Examples

Building permit: why it matters for buyers and investors 🏗️

When you consider buying an apartment in a building under construction, investing in development, or moving into a new project, the building permit is a key legal document. It confirms the right to build and sets the parameters: allowed height, use, and technical conditions.

Where to check a building permit in Georgia 🔎

  • Municipal and state registers. Local authorities usually keep records of issued permits and approvals.
  • Developer documents. Ask the developer or seller for a copy — getting this is a normal step in due diligence.
  • Project documentation. Plans and engineering dossiers attached to the permit often contain essential details about the building.

What a permit must include — essential items ✔️

  1. Project parcel name and address (must match the listing).
  2. Construction parameters: permitted number of floors, footprint, and setbacks from boundaries.
  3. Building use (residential, commercial, mixed) and allowed types of spaces.
  4. Conditions for utility connections and access roads.
  5. Validity period and staged approvals if construction is phased.
  6. Signatures and stamps of responsible officials and supervising bodies.
  7. Special restrictions: protected zones, landscape or material requirements.

Examples and red flags to watch for 📝

  • Example — promised "sea view": check height and setbacks so the view will not be blocked by adjacent projects.
  • Example — ground-floor commercial units: confirm local zoning allows such use and whether operating conditions apply.
  • Example — phased permit: learn which phases are completed and which remain; this affects delivery timelines and investment risk.

Practical advice for buyers and investors ✅

  • Request scanned permits and accompanying project documentation early in negotiations.
  • Cross-check the parcel and cadastral data in the permit with the listing and public registers.
  • Verify the permit’s validity and that all necessary signatures and approvals are present. An expired or incomplete permit increases risk.
  • Ask about utility connections and whether permanent connections are agreed or only temporary provisions exist.
  • For long-term investments, check restrictions on use and potential encumbrances that could limit future plans.

Quick checklist before you sign 📋

  • A clear copy of the permit with issue date.
  • Architectural plans: floor plans, elevations, and engineering layouts.
  • Confirmations from utilities and transport access agreements.
  • If possible, copies of contractor agreements and a construction timeline.

How to reduce risk ⚠️

Common risks include unauthorized design changes, stalled approvals, and mismatched parcel boundaries. Reduce them with thorough document review, legal checks before purchase, and direct inquiries to municipal offices.
